云服务市场评测指南是一种评估云服务的方法,它可以帮助用户了解云服务的性能、可用性和安全性等方面的信息。根据《信息技术 云计算 参考架构》标准的角色及活动划分,针对各类IaaS、PaaS、SaaS的公有云、专有云和混合云,建立云服务测评体系,包含云服务业务管理者、云服务运营管理者等8个子角色和安全性、互操作和可移植等6个共同关注。
本文目录导读:
在当今数字化时代,云计算已经成为企业IT基础设施的重要组成部分,随着越来越多的企业将业务迁移到云端,云服务市场的竞争也日益激烈,为了帮助企业更好地选择合适的云服务提供商,本文将为您提供一份详尽的云服务市场评测指南,从需求分析到性能评估,全面解析各个方面,以便您能够做出明智的决策。
需求分析
1、业务需求
在选择云服务提供商之前,首先要明确自己的业务需求,这包括了解您的企业规模、业务类型、发展阶段以及未来可能的增长需求等,还需要考虑以下几个方面:
- 数据安全和隐私保护:企业的核心数据是否需要在本地存储?是否需要满足特定的数据安全和隐私保护要求?
- 可用性和容灾:您的企业是否需要高可用性和灾难恢复解决方案?
- 成本控制:您的预算范围是多少?是否需要长期合同或按需付费方案?
- 技术支持:您需要多少技术支持?是否需要专业的技术团队来维护和管理您的云服务?
2、技术需求
在确定业务需求的基础上,还需要考虑以下技术需求:
- 云服务类型:公有云、私有云还是混合云?不同类型的云服务具有不同的优势和适用场景。
- 操作系统和平台:您的应用程序是否支持特定的操作系统和平台?Windows、Linux、macOS等。
- 编程语言和框架:您的应用程序使用的编程语言和开发框架是否与所选的云服务提供商兼容?
- API和开发工具:您需要哪些API和开发工具来实现应用程序与云服务的集成?
性能评估
1、网络性能
网络性能是衡量云服务提供商的重要指标之一,主要关注以下几个方面:
- 延迟:从用户端到云端的数据传输时间,通常使用ping命令或者专门的性能测试工具进行测量。
- 带宽:数据传输的最大速度,可以通过下载或上传大文件的方式进行测试。
- 吞吐量:单位时间内传输的数据量,可以通过并发访问多个网站或者服务的方式进行测试。
- 丢包率:数据传输过程中丢失的数据包占总数据包的比例,可以通过实时监控网络流量的方式进行测试。
2、存储性能
存储性能主要关注数据的读写速度和可用性,可以通过以下方式进行测试:
- 单线程读写速度:使用随机读取或写入大量小文件的方式进行测试。
- 并发读写速度:使用多线程或多进程同时读取或写入大量文件的方式进行测试。
- IOPS(每秒输入输出操作):衡量磁盘的处理能力,可以通过执行大量的随机读写操作来进行测试。
- 数据可靠性:测试在断电、硬件故障等异常情况下,数据的恢复能力和持久性。
3、计算性能
计算性能主要关注应用程序在云端服务器上的运行效率,可以通过以下方式进行测试:
- CPU利用率:监控应用程序在云端服务器上的CPU使用情况,可以通过查看实时监控数据或者日志文件来进行测试。
- GPU利用率:如果您的应用涉及到图形处理或深度学习等高性能计算任务,可以关注GPU的利用率,同样,可以通过查看实时监控数据或者日志文件来进行测试。
- 内存利用率:监控应用程序在云端服务器上的内存使用情况,可以通过查看实时监控数据或者日志文件来进行测试。
- 响应时间:衡量应用程序在云端服务器上的响应速度,可以通过发送请求并记录响应时间来进行测试。
供应商评估
在完成以上需求分析和技术评估后,您需要对云服务提供商进行综合评估,以确定哪家供应商最适合您的企业需求,可以从以下几个方面进行考察:
1、品牌知名度和口碑:选择知名品牌和良好口碑的供应商,可以降低风险,提高服务质量。
2、服务质量和支持:了解供应商提供的售前、售中和售后服务,以及技术支持团队的专业程度和响应速度。
3、价格策略和计费方式:比较不同供应商的价格策略和计费方式,选择性价比最高的方案。